java软件测试方法有哪些方法

java软件测试方法有哪些方法

作者:William Gu发布时间:2026-04-13 19:40阅读时长:14 分钟阅读次数:4
常见问答
Q
软件测试中常用的Java测试框架有哪些?

在Java软件测试中,开发者通常会选择哪些测试框架来提高测试的效率和质量?

A

常用的Java测试框架介绍

Java领域常见的测试框架包括JUnit、TestNG和Mockito。JUnit被广泛用于单元测试,支持断言和测试套件功能。TestNG提供了更丰富的测试功能,适合集成测试和功能测试。Mockito主要用于模拟对象行为,辅助构建更灵活的测试用例。选择合适的框架有助于提升测试效率。

Q
Java软件测试中有哪些类型的测试方法?

在使用Java进行软件测试时,可以采用哪些不同类型的测试方法来保证软件质量?

A

多种测试方法的分类及应用

Java软件测试方法包括但不限于单元测试、集成测试、系统测试和验收测试。单元测试关注单个类或方法的功能,集成测试检验模块之间接口的正确性,系统测试从整体角度验证系统的功能和性能,验收测试则基于用户需求评估软件是否满足规范。这些方法搭配使用能够有效保障软件质量。

Q
如何在Java项目中实现自动化测试?

对于Java开发的项目,怎样建立和运行自动化测试以节省时间并提升测试准确性?

A

自动化测试实施步骤及工具推荐

实现自动化测试需编写自动化脚本,通常使用JUnit、TestNG等框架创建测试用例。集成持续集成工具如Jenkins可以实现测试的自动执行和报告生成。通过构建测试环境、编写测试代码、配置自动化执行流程等步骤,确保测试高效且准确,减少人为疏漏。自动化测试是现代Java开发不可或缺的一部分。